Felt good to get in the win column. Going to open with some thoughts on the tape, then answer some questions with tape. As always, I'm not a professional here.

Behren Morton made some really nice throws, especially since he is dealing with the shoulder issue. Obviously there's some rough stuff with the deep-ball, but he had some excellent touch on this ball to Price. Also, hell of a catch from Myles. Glad to see him back on the field.



Again, nice ball about 20-yards down the field, don't know how much of this you can credit Morton for, but it was a nice play from Fouonji and you get six.



Morton did an excellent job getting the ball to the flats and not putting the ball in harms way. No turnovers today and I doubt there will be any turnover worthy throws on PFF.

What we’re the most effective defensive scheme changes from the first half to the second half?

It starts with Tech being able to get Donovan off the spot. Ill update this in a bit with the PFF data, but in the first half Donovan was not hurried or forced to roll out at all. DeRuyter got creative with the front four and brought pressure. This was disguised a ton better than it was in the first half, like this play. Will be asking coach Monday.



What stood out most about the OL and DL today?

Cant find complete tape, obviously, but it seemed that your tackles were getting worked. Tharp/York/Cupp did a ton of motion out, motion back in to support in the run game. You can see it from York a little bit here. (2:45 if it doesn't take you directly there).

What did Perry see in UH’s punt team that led to the all out attempt to block?

Joey touched on it briefly, I'll give you that quote before I talk about it.

"A lot of people would have adjusted to them. And he was like I'm not going to adjust. They're going to have to adjust to me. And if they don't adjust to me I'm going to have one more than a block. And, you know, we brought one more than they could block. They didn't bring anybody in...we weren't gonna let them dictate to us what they're doing by their alignment."

Obviously, when you see the tape, they're coming after it. You have four guys going for it with only three UH blockers. Obviously was the plan from what Joey is saying. I can assume teams have adjusted what they do on punt coverage against UH based on these quotes, but I am no expert here.
